zadah21.PAS

{* Задача 21 *}

Unit ZADAH21;
Interface
Implementation
Begin
 writeln('В массиве A размера N найти минимальный элемент из четных элементов');
End.

Program array28;

Uses zadah21.pas; {* Эту строку можно удалить *}
Uses crt; {* Подключаем внешние файлы *}
Type {* Создание новых типов данных *}
  mas = Array[1..100] Of integer;
Var {* Необходимые переменные *}
  i  : integer;
  k  : integer;
  n  : integer;
  f1 : integer;
  f2 : integer;
  l  : integer;
  c  : integer;
  d  : real;
  g  : real;
  ar : mas;
  br : mas;
  cr : mas;
Begin
  clrscr; {* Очищаем экран *}
  write('Введите длину массива: ');
  readln(n);
  For i := 1 To n Do {* Переменная i увеличивается с 1 до n *}
  Begin
    write('Введите ', i, ' элемент массива ');
    readln(ar[i]);
  End;
  For i := 1 To n Do {* Увеличиваем i от 1 до n с шагом 1 *}
    write(ar[i] : 3, '|');
  writeln; {* Пустая строка *}
  c := ar[2];
  For i := 4 To n Do {* Увеличиваем i от 4 до n с шагом 1 *}
  Begin
    If c > ar[i] Then
    Begin
      c := ar[i];
      inc(i, 2); {* Увеличиваем i, 2 на 1 *}
    End;
    
  End;
  writeln(c);
End.